City Overview:
Duruwa is a small but vibrant town in the Kebbi State, situated approximately 20 kilometers southeast of the state capital, Birnin Kebbi. The town is home to a diverse population, primarily consisting of the Hausa and Fulani ethnic groups. Duruwa’s residents are known for their friendliness, making visitors feel welcome and at ease.

Regional Significance:
Kebbi State, where Duruwa is located, is renowned for its agricultural prowess. The region is often referred to as the “Farming Hub of Nigeria” due to its fertile soil and favorable climate. Kebbi State is a major producer of crops such as rice, maize, millet, sorghum, and groundnuts, contributing significantly to Nigeria’s food security. Duruwa serves as a gateway to the agricultural activities in the state, attracting traders and farmers from neighboring areas.

Nearby Areas of Interest:
Duruwa’s strategic location allows easy access to several notable attractions in the region. One such place is the Argungu Fishing Festival, held annually in the nearby town of Argungu. This internationally acclaimed event showcases traditional fishing techniques and draws visitors from far and wide. Additionally, the Waziri Umaru Federal Polytechnic, located in Birnin Kebbi, offers educational opportunities for students pursuing technical and vocational courses.
